What role should an eval report play in a portfolio?
LEAD Petra Nováková built an eval report for a second-read screening tool modeled on Cascade Diagnostic Imaging, a radiology practice
Petra Nováková spent five years as a radiology technologist before starting to build AI product work. Her portfolio project is a second-read screening tool modeled on Cascade Diagnostic Imaging, flagging scans that likely warrant a closer look before a radiologist signs off. Marcus Teague hires for a health-tech company's AI product team, and he reads eval reports the way most people read the fine print, closely, and rarely believing the headline number alone.
The direct answer
An eval report's job is to be evidence, not the headline. It should support one specific judgment call you made, name the exact eval set and model version behind it, and show the cases it got wrong. A number with no eval set, no version, and no failure case attached predicts nothing about how you'll actually perform. A rigorous one predicts it weeks before anyone checks your work directly.
Do this, in order
Name the exact eval set and model version behind every number in the report.Why: a score with no named set and no version pin is a claim, not evidence.
Show the cases the model got wrong, not just the ones it got right.Why: a report with zero visible failures is the clearest sign nothing was actually tested rigorously.
Tie the report to one specific decision, not a general capability claim.Why: "94% accurate" proves nothing on its own; "this threshold catches these cases and misses these" proves judgment.
Place the eval report as supporting evidence, behind the demo and the judgment write-up, not as the headline.Why: most reviewers need to see the artifact work before they're ready to read the rigor behind it.
Watch for the ways an eval report gets gamed, and avoid them in your own.Why: a cherry-picked or leaked eval set produces an impressive number that predicts nothing real.
Keep it short enough that a reviewer will actually read it.Why: a rigorous report nobody finishes reading does the same job as no report at all.

Before Petra reworked her eval report, it read: "93% sensitivity on flagged scans." One sentence, no set named, no version, no failure case. It told Marcus almost nothing he could act on.
Knowledge spark: what's a version pin?
A record of exactly which version of a model, on which date, produced a given result. Models get quietly updated. A number with no version pin can't be reproduced by anyone, including the person who first reported it.
After the rework, the same underlying project carried a report naming a 60-scan public radiology eval set, the exact model checkpoint and date used, and four cases where the model missed something a radiologist would have caught, each with a short note on why.
Reviewer trust in the eval report, draft by draft
Trust rose steadily as the eval set, version, and failure cases got added, well before Marcus ever verified any of it directly.
At its worst: a headline number gets quoted straight into an interview debrief, someone later asks what set it came from, nobody can answer, and the whole claim quietly gets discounted, along with everything else the candidate said.
The early signal that actually predicts good judgment
A named eval set, a pinned model version, and visible failure cases predict careful on-the-job reasoning weeks before any reference check or first project could confirm it directly. A bare accuracy number, no matter how high, predicts nothing on its own.
What I would leave alone: the headline number itself is fine to keep in the report. The problem was never having a number. It was having only a number, with nothing behind it a reviewer could check.
A number with no eval set behind it isn't evidence. It's a guess wearing a lab coat.
The lesson: an eval report was never supposed to prove the model is good. It was supposed to prove the person building it knows exactly how they'd find out if it wasn't.

LEAD, for the eval report itselfNot proof the model is good. Proof of how carefully you'd find out if it wasn't.
L
Link. The outcome that actually matters.
Not whether the model scores well, but whether this candidate reasons carefully about model quality on the job.
Reframes the whole question away from the model and onto the candidate's judgment.
E
Early signal. What predicts it, before anyone checks directly.
A named eval set, a pinned version, and visible failure cases predict good judgment weeks before any reference check could confirm it.
The hardest step, and the direct answer to the whole question.
A
Abuse. How it gets gamed.
Testing on the same data used to tune the threshold, or quietly curating only the easy cases, both produce an impressive number that predicts nothing real.
Every real signal has a way to be hit without actually doing the underlying work.
D
Decision. What a reviewer does at each threshold.
A rigorous report gets weighted heavily. A bare number gets treated as decoration, and the reviewer asks for the real eval set directly.
A signal nobody acts on differently is just a number on a page, not a real decision input.

Nkechi Obi built an eval report for a drug-interaction flagging tool aimed at community pharmacies, checking new prescriptions against a patient's existing medication list. Applied to LEAD: link is whether Nkechi reasons carefully about a model that, if wrong, could miss a genuinely dangerous interaction. Early signal: the same three elements, a named eval set of real interaction cases, a version pin, and visible misses, this time weighted even more heavily given the stakes. Abuse: the most dangerous version of gaming this report is quietly excluding rare but severe interactions from the eval set because they're hard to source data for, producing a high score that hides exactly the failure mode that matters most. Decision: Nkechi's report explicitly calls out which interaction severity tiers were and weren't covered by her eval set, rather than letting a single blended accuracy number imply even coverage across all of them.
The same four parts matter even more here, since the cost of an unnoticed gap in the eval set is measured in patient safety, not just interview outcomes.
Swap the trigger and it still runs.
Speed: an interviewer wants your answer in one breath. Say "evidence, not headline," and stop.
Cost: you don't have access to a large real eval set. Use a small, honestly labeled public or synthetic one and say so plainly, rather than skipping the report entirely.
The model gets better, for real: even if the underlying model's accuracy improves on its own, the eval report's job doesn't change, it still needs to show the set, the version, and what's still missed.
Where people run it wrong.
They lead with the eval report before a reviewer has any reason to care about the number yet.
They report a single blended score that hides uneven performance across different case types.
They test on the same data used to tune the model, producing a number that looks rigorous but predicts nothing.
How to use it live. When asked what role an eval report should play, answer with what it isn't first: not the headline, not proof the model is good. Then name what it is: evidence, in support of one specific, named judgment call.

Follow-up traps
"Isn't a smaller, honest number worse than a bigger, vague one?" Response: no, a smaller number with a named set and version pin is more useful than a bigger one with nothing behind it, since only the first one is actually checkable.
"What if the eval set is genuinely too small to be statistically meaningful?" Response: say so plainly in the report itself; naming that limitation is still more honest and more useful than hiding it behind a single confident percentage.
